John Cena And Seth Rollins Beat Ludwig Kaiser & Giovanni Vinci At WWE Superstars Spectacle 2023 Main Event

1 years ago By Sports Desk

In a pulse-pounding main event at the WWE Superstars Spectacle 2023, WWE legends John Cena and Seth Rollins united their strengths, emerging victorious against the formidable team of Ludwig Kaiser and Giovanni Vinci. The Gachibowli Indoor Stadium, which played host to this spectacular evening, witnessed a euphoria seldom experienced in its vast history.

The tension was palpable as Seth Rollins marked his entrance, garnering significant attention. But it was the following entrance that proved the most electrifying. When John Cena’s trademark music blared through the speakers, the entire stadium resonated with the uproarious cheers of fans, signifying the arrival of a wrestling titan. Cena’s description of the audience’s response, stating it was unparalleled to anything he had previously encountered, was an accurate reflection of the sheer magnitude of the moment. This overwhelming reception is a testament not only to Cena’s storied wrestling history but also to his unwavering popularity, which has remained steadfast over the years.

The fans’ ecstatic reactions didn’t end there. As the 16-time world champion teamed up with the current heavyweight champion, Rollins, the energy levels soared even higher. It was clear that the Indian audience had eagerly anticipated this very moment for years. Witnessing Cena’s wrestling prowess on Indian soil was nothing short of a dream come true for many.

As the bell rang, marking the commencement of the match, Rollins initially took on Vinci. However, in a strategic move, he quickly tagged in Cena, resulting in an ecstatic uproar from the fans. Cena and Vinci didn’t hold back, engaging in a fierce battle of strength and technique.

However, the atmosphere underwent a notable shift when Kaiser, entering on Vinci’s tag, attempted to mock Rollins’ theme song. But if he had hoped to win over the audience with this act, he was sorely mistaken. The crowd responded with a mix of jeers and cheers, displaying their unwavering allegiance to Rollins. Not stopping at this, Kaiser then set his sights on Cena, mimicking the iconic “you can’t see me” gesture. Clearly trying to position himself as the match’s primary antagonist, Kaiser succeeded in drawing the ire of fans present.

The intensity of the match escalated with Rollins showcasing his undeniable skill. He managed to tackle both Kaiser and Vinci, hitting them with a synchronized double dropkick. Rollins, not letting the momentum shift, executed a middle-rope torpedo directed at Kaiser. But just when it seemed that Rollins was on an unstoppable trajectory, Vinci intervened, paving the way for Imperium’s comeback. With Rollins under relentless assault from Kaiser, Cena, positioned outside, was palpably eager to get tagged.

The climax of the match was both thrilling and unexpected. Cena, displaying his signature prowess, executed his iconic AA move on Vinci. Almost simultaneously, Rollins, not to be outdone, hit Kaiser with a stunning Falcon Arrow. This synchronized demonstration of skill led to Cena and Rollins securing their much-deserved victory.
